Understanding how to measure ohms with a multimeter is essential for anyone working with electrical systems. A multimeter is a versatile tool that can measure voltage, current, and resistance, making it invaluable for diagnosing electrical problems. When measuring ohms, you are essentially determining the resistance of a circuit or component, which is crucial for ensuring proper functionality.
Here’s a quick guide on how to measure ohms using a multimeter:
- Set your multimeter to the ohm (Ω) setting.
- Connect the probes to the multimeter; the black probe goes into the COM port, and the red probe goes into the VΩmA port.
- Touch the probes to the two points of the component or circuit you want to measure.
The display will show the resistance in ohms.
It's important to note that measuring resistance should only be done when the circuit is powered off to avoid damaging your multimeter or getting inaccurate readings.
